A structured table that records item description, model, serial number, quantity, unit price, subtotal, and any applicable taxes or markups to ensure transparent client billing.
Using a formal hardware bill format helps meet billing transparency requirements, supports admissible record keeping, and aligns with ESIGN and UETA where electronic signatures and records are used in the United States.

Fields to populate client name, matter ID, billing attorney, and internal ledger codes so each hardware cost is traceable within the firm's accounting and trust systems.
Options indicating whether hardware is billed as a disbursement, amortized expense, or retained as firm property, with corresponding billing and accounting treatments documented.
Designated fields for attaching purchase receipts, warranties, proof of delivery, and chain-of-custody notes to support audits and client inquiries.
Designated signature areas for approving partner, billing reviewer, and client acknowledgment, including eSignature placeholders and timestamps for legal validity.
Hidden metadata fields that capture creation date, user ID, amendment history, and document retention class for compliance and archival policies.
